@material/react-checkbox
Advanced tools
A React version of an MDC Checkbox.
npm install @material/react-checkbox
with Sass:
import '@material/react-checkbox/index.scss';
with CSS:
import "@material/react-checkbox/dist/checkbox.css";
import React from 'react';
import Checkbox from '@material/react-checkbox';
class MyApp extends React.Component {
state = {checked: false, indeterminate: false};
render() {
return (
<React.Fragment>
<Checkbox
nativeControlId='my-checkbox'
checked={this.state.checked}
indeterminate={this.state.indeterminate}
onChange={(e) => this.setState({
checked: e.target.checked,
indeterminate: e.target.indeterminate})
}
/>
<label htmlFor='my-checkbox'>My Checkbox</label>
</React.Fragment>
);
}
}
NOTE: In order to get access to the checked or indeterminate value, you must add an
onChange
handler that accepts anEvent
and updates state as shown above.
Prop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
className | String | Classes to be applied to the checkbox element |
checked | Boolean | Indicates whether the checkbox is checked ("on") |
indeterminate | Boolean | Indicates whether the checkbox is indeterminate |
disabled | Boolean | Indicates whether the checkbox is disabled |
nativeControlId | String | Id attached to the native control for relationship with the label |
Sass mixins may be available to customize various aspects of the Components. Please refer to the MDC Web repository for more information on what mixins are available, and how to use them.
